Search Results

Showing 0 of 0 products
No spares found
Showing 0 of 0 products

Aftermarket parts

Part Make Delivery Price
In stock 4
AF 156 97->03 lukturis L H1/H7 tumšs elektro bez motoriņa DEPO
6671106LLDEM2
DEPO Delivery 2 days (17.03.2026)
64.32 EUR
In stock 7
AF 156 97->03 lukturis L H1/H7 tumšs elektro TYC
1408094E
TYC Delivery 2 days (17.03.2026)
53.12 EUR
In stock 2
AF 156 97->03 lukturis L H1/H7 tumšs elektro bez motoriņa DEPO
1408093E
DEPO Delivery 2 days (17.03.2026)
88.06 EUR
0 Updated